Transaction c004c39e07e83f2b18644c2305902319534472d95b2addb9e129cf4480c18cf2
2 Input
2 Outputs
- c004c39e07e83f2b18644c2305902319534472d95b2addb9e129cf4480c18cf2:0
- c004c39e07e83f2b18644c2305902319534472d95b2addb9e129cf4480c18cf2:1
value 45300
address 1HHh63ZGtv3b5ZQn71c3a9mkMhPSEkCkk3
value 2519000
address 34Krae6NxeFPzQFDpKSqiZmVi4Gkt6NJAv